Gail Bronson Killed in 2-Vehicle Crash on Thousand Palms Canyon Road in Desert Hot Springs

, California (March 15, 2022) – The woman who died Monday afternoon following a traffic collision in Desert Hot Springs has been identified as Gail Bronson, 81, of , according to authorities.

The deadly crash happened at around 3:35 p.m. on March 14 at the intersection of Thousand Palms Canyon Road and Dillion Road.

Bronson reportedly allowed her 2007 Toyota Sienna to drift to the right of the roadway onto the dirt shoulder. She then swerved to the left, which caused the vehicle to travel southbound in the northbound lane of Thousand Palms Canyon Road.

Bronson's vehicle then collided head-on into an oncoming 2010 Nissan Rouge. Due to the impact, the Sienna overturned and landed on its roof within the dirt shoulder.

The Rouge ended up on its wheels, partially blocking the northbound and southbound lanes of Thousand Palms Canyon Road.

Bronson and an unidentified 79-year-old woman were taken to Desert Medical Center, where Bronson later succumbed to her injuries. Both drivers were sole occupants of their respective vehicles.

Alcohol or drugs were not considered a factor in the crash, which remains under investigation.
